The Giants may use Madison Bumgarner as their No. 2 pitcher this season in an effort to split up Tim Lincecum and Matt Cain. Lincecum is expected to be the team's No. 1, while Cain would slide to No. 3. "That's a possibility," said Bruce Bochy, who has raved about Bumgarner during Spring Training. "Guys who are 22 are sometimes amped up the first time out. You see young kids flying all over the place," the manager added. "He had a good tempo, a good pace. He knew what he wanted to do. That's pretty impressive for a 22-year-old."
